
An assessment by DHS found that hackers were able to access FEMA servers by exploiting the CitrixBleed 2 vulnerability and steal data from both that agency and the border patrol office, contradicting an earlier statement by Homeland Security Secretary Kristi Noem that no personal information was taken during the weeks-long breach.
